Understanding Your Electrical Panel
Before diving into troubleshooting, gain a basic understanding of your electrical panel:
-
Circuit Breakers: These devices protect circuits from overloading by interrupting power flow when detected problems, like short circuits or overheating.
-
Fuses: While less common in newer homes, fuses are still found in some older systems. They blow (break) to stop current flow during excessive load or short circuits.
-
Wiring: Familiarize yourself with the types of wiring used in your home and where they connect to the panel.
-
Grounding: Ensure your panel is properly grounded for safety. A faulty grounding connection can lead to electrical fires.
Common Electrical Panel Troubleshooting Tips
1. Identify Tripped Circuit Breakers
One of the most frequent issues is a tripped circuit breaker. Follow these steps:
-
Locate the main circuit breaker box and check for breakers that have flipped to the "off" position.
-
Reset the breaker by switching it back on (after turning off power at the main).
-
If it trips immediately, there may be a problem with an overloaded circuit. Identify and unplug unnecessary appliances, then reset the breaker.
2. Replace Blown Fuses
If your home has fuses:
-
Find the appropriate fuse for the faulty circuit and remove it from its slot.
-
Check the fuse for signs of damage or overheating (blackening or melting).
-
Replace with a new fuse of the same amperage rating.
3. Address Overloaded Circuits
Overloaded circuits cause breakers to trip repeatedly. To fix:
-
Identify the circuit with the issue and assess the load.

4. Investigate Power Surges
Sudden increases in voltage (power surges) can damage appliances:
-
Install surge protectors on important electronics to guard against power spikes.
-
Contact a licensed electrician if you suspect frequent power surges are causing issues. They may recommend whole-home surge protection systems.

When to Call a Professional Electrician
While minor issues may be addressed using the above tips, some problems require expert attention:
-
Complex Wiring Issues: Complex wiring, older homes, or unusual circumstances might demand specialized knowledge and equipment.
-
No Power to Entire Home: If none of your circuits are working, a complete panel failure likely occurs. Contact emergency electrical services near me for prompt repair.
-
Flickering Lights or Outlets that Don’t Work: These could indicate loose wiring or other problems best diagnosed and fixed by licensed professionals from the best Tampa Bay electrician services.
-
Smell of Burning or Gases: Never ignore smells indicating potential hazards, like overheating wires or gas leaks. Contact emergency services immediately and reach out to a nearby professional electrician for assessment.
